n.

1560s, originally the flat stone atop a grave (or the lid of a stone coffin); from tomb + stone (n.). Meaning “gravestone, headstone” is attested from 1711. The city in Arizona, U.S., said to have been named by prospector Ed Schieffelin, who found silver there in 1877 after being told all he would find there was his tombstone.
